Recommended Main Bus Power Wiring/Protection
Main bus power lines should run in a separate duct (at least 12” or 30
cm away) from and should never be bundled with the I/O signal,
communication, or encoder cables.
Grounding, Bonding
System grounding is crucial for proper performance of the Geo Direct PWM Drive. Panel wiring requires
that a central earth-ground (also known as ground bus bar) location be installed at one part of the panel.
The ground bus bar is usually a copper plate directly bonded to the back panel. This electrical ground
connection allows for each device within the enclosure to have a separate wire brought back to the central
earth-ground.
Motor shields are best grounded at both ends of the cable. Motor cable shields should be
bonded to the back panel using 360-degree clamps at the point they enter or exit the panel.
Always use metal shells.
Implement a star point ground connection scheme; so that each device wired to earth ground
has its own conductor brought directly back to the central earth ground plate (bus bar).
Use an unpainted back panel. This allows a wide area of contact for all metallic surfaces,
reducing frequency impedances.
Use a heavy gauge ground earth conductors made up of many strands of fine conducts.
The Geo Direct PWM Drive is brought to the earth-ground via one or two wire(s) connected
to the M4 mounting stud(s) through a heavy gauge multi-strand conductor to the central
earth-ground.
